Action item (P1, owner: Deliverability team): The Pelican bounce processor silently dropped soft bounces for six days because the classifier config lacked a fallback rule. Add a catch-all classification, alert on unclassified bounce rate above 2%, and backfill suppression lists from raw MTA logs. New folks: soft vs. hard bounce handling differs — read the classifier spec before touching rules. The full remediation checklist is tracked on the internal page here.

dashboard of taduf-yagap = https://confluence.tolvaqsys.internal/display/display/projects/display

## Changed defaults

Heads up: the Ledgerline tax-rate lookup cache now defaults to a 15-minute TTL instead of 24 hours. Turns out rates in the Veldt County sandbox were going stale mid-demo, which was embarrassing. Eviction is now LRU rather than FIFO, and the cache warms on boot. If you're reviewing, check that nothing hardcodes the old TTL. The new defaults land as follows.

deployment values, bajop-taweg:
holwyn:
  log_level: debug
  metrics_host: metrics.holwyn.zemvarsys.internal
  pool_size: 32

Hey, welcome! If the Lanternwell catalogue import job dies in CI with "schema drift detected," it's almost always stale fixtures, not your change. Regenerate them with the refresh script and rerun. If it fails twice, ping the data folks before debugging further — the MARC mapper is fragile. The run that produced this note has its trace token below.

session token of kahog-bahif = htk9_f63daec35

Runbook: account recovery for Keyturn, our secrets-rotation utility. New folks: if a rotation job fails mid-run, the operator account may auto-lock to prevent partial writes. First, confirm the job state is "halted" in the Keyturn dashboard, then request a recovery session from the on-call lead. The recovery flow prompts for the team passphrase before re-enabling rotation; never paste it into chat. For the current cycle, the passphrase is:

vault phrase of fajef-yaduf = zorox-gorael-oliael-sorax-ulador-sorius